Coffee and Cocoa sector

Côte d'Ivoire is the world's premier cocoa producer and exporter (1 000 000 tons per year, 40% of world production). It occupies the 3rd place for coffee (300 000 tons yearly).

Increased agricultural production and improved gathering conditions insure the proper supply of processing units. The development of cocoa and coffee production in the south-west region means high quality and quantity are available.

COCOA

Cocoa Beans
Côte d'Ivoire has liberalized its domestic market while maintaining quality and lowering the percentage of bad nibs (maximum of 15 to 20%).

Transformation is mainly into cocoa butter, cake, powder and to a lesser extent, bar grade chocolate.

The 3 local industrial producers are: SACO (Groupe BARY-COLLEBAULT), UNICAO (Groupe SIFCA) and CEMOI-CI. These units currently transform 250 000 tons of nibs. The number of producers recently increased to 4, following a decision by the CARGILL Group to open a factory in Côte d'Ivoire, with a yearly capacity between 120 000 and 150 000 tons. The general plan for the sector is to increase processing capacity to 500 000 tons per annum by the year 2000. This goal is made all the more attainable by the renewed profitability following the devaluation of the CFA francs. As an example, profitability for a cocoa butter and cake production units with a capacity of 70 000 tons grew from 0,55 CFA F/ton to 297 CFA F/ton. For bar grade chocolate production units with a capacity of 20 000 tons/year, those figures evolved from 10,456 CFA F/ton to 324 CFA F/ton.

The Government supports the movement toward high-added-value products through the granting of tax exemptions.
